Event overview.

Tbilisi Grand Slam 2026 is an international judo tournament scheduled to take place in the Georgian capital Tbilisi in March 2026 as part of the World Tour organised by the International Judo Federation.

The tournament is expected to attract top athletes from all over the world and is regarded as one of the most important events in judo competition.

As the tournament is part of the International Judo Federation's World Tour, important matches take place that can affect the world rankings and the right to participate in future international tournaments.


What is the Tbilisi Grand Slam?

The Grand Slam is a tournament format that ranks high among the competitions organised by the International Judo Federation.

Points earned in this competition are reflected in the world rankings and are therefore important for athletes aiming to compete in the Olympics and World Championships.

The competition is known for its high level of competition and high international profile, as it attracts national representatives and strong athletes from many countries.

Hosting the Grand Slam in Tbilisi is also an opportunity to show that Georgia is internationally recognised as a judo powerhouse.


Dates and venues of the event

Tbilisi Grand Slam 2026 is scheduled to take place over three days from 20-22 March 2026.

The host city is Tbilisi, the capital of Georgia, and the city's main sports facilities tend to be used as venues.

Based on past experience, matches are often held in large indoor stadiums in Tbilisi, with ample spectator seating.

However, details regarding dates and venues are subject to change with future official announcements, so it is necessary to check for the latest information.


Highlights and features of the conference

Georgia is known as a judo powerhouse and judo is very popular in the country.

Therefore, international competitions held in Tbilisi are characterised by a high level of spectator enthusiasm and an atmosphere in which the entire venue is united in the excitement of the games.

The tournament will feature matches in each of the men's and women's weight classes, each showcasing world-class techniques and strategies.

Matches featuring local Georgian athletes are particularly exciting for the audience and provide an opportunity to experience the realism of a sporting event.
